People Data Modeling & Visualization Expert

Location: Barcelona

About the job

Ready to push the limits of what’s possible? Join Sanofi in one of our corporate functions and you can play a vital part in the performance of our entire business while helping to make an impact on millions around the world.

The People Services Master Data Management is a team of experts that helps deliver Sanofi’s ambition to democratize access to people and culture data in the company, delivering methods and tools to support data driven decision making. Activities include data visualizations by creating and maintaining People analytic solutions and dashboards for helping requestors to get the insights of selected business topics, data mining to support process simplification and governance of people data foundation.

Main responsibilities

Collaborate with senior leaders and stakeholders to gather requirements for complex people analytics projects

Design and implement sophisticated data models to support advanced analytics

Develop and maintain a comprehensive suite of people analytics KPIs, including headcount, attrition, internal movement, mean span, and other critical metrics in collaboration with reporting experts and insights leaders

Build People data related analysis in Visier – Sanofi’s Global people analytics solution for in-depth visualization

Create and maintain interactive dashboards and analysis using various global data visualization tools

Conduct advanced data mining and predictive analytics to support strategic HR initiatives

Collaborate closely with digital data warehousing teams to leverage enterprise datamart solutions, and with the Digital HCM team to support extraction from Workday to the warehouse

Experience

Minimum 5 years of data modelling and data extraction expertise

Minimum 3 years of experience working with people analytics KPIs and global data visualization tools

Strong people data experience is required

Proven track record in developing and maintaining complex data models for HR analytics

Extensive experience in calculating and analyzing key people analytics metrics (e.g., headcount, attrition, internal movement, mean span)

Strong background in developing and maintaining analytics dashboards preferably with Visier

Solid understanding of data governance concepts and their application in a global context

Experience working in agile development methods, preferably in a global team setting

Technical skills

Expert-level proficiency in data extraction and data modelling to support advanced analytics data storage

Strong skills in global data visualization tools (e.g., Visier, Power BI, Tableau)

Visier experience and exposure to people-related AI methodologies is strongly preferred

Proficient in HR systems such as Workday or similar global HCM platforms

Power BI DAX, SQL skills; proficiency in Python libraries for data analysis is a strong plus
